Summary of Stock Buybacks and Sell-offs on December 8 Core Insights - On December 8, several A-share listed companies disclosed their stock buyback and sell-off activities, indicating varying levels of confidence among shareholders and management regarding their companies' future performance [1][2]. Buyback Activities - Midea Group completed a share repurchase plan worth 10 billion yuan, intending to cancel 1.24% of the total share capital [2][4]. - Jingji Zhino plans to repurchase shares worth between 100 million to 200 million yuan, with a maximum buyback price of 23.7 yuan per share [2][4]. - Hailun Zhe intends to repurchase shares valued between 50 million to 100 million yuan [2][4]. - Changjiang Electric Power's controlling shareholder, China Three Gorges Group, increased its stake by 2.884 billion yuan [2][4]. - Suzhou Bank saw its major shareholder, Guofang Group, along with its concerted party Dongwu Securities, increase their holdings by 1% [2][4]. Sell-off Activities - Wentai Technology's second-largest shareholder reduced its holdings by 11.845 million shares from November 27 to December 8 [2][4]. - Tianji Shares' controlling shareholder, Shantou Tianji, sold off 3.5199 million shares [2][4]. - Jinchuan Group's major shareholder, holding over 5% of shares, sold a total of 5.3 million shares from December 3 to December 8 [2][4]. - Yonghui Supermarket's major shareholder's concerted party recently reduced its holdings by 9.075 million shares [2][4]. - Other companies, including Zhuozhou Development, Bojie Shares, and others, also reported various levels of share reductions, with some shareholders planning to sell up to 3% of their holdings [2][4].
